Hyatt Place San Francisco Downtown

Hyatt Place San Francisco Downtown is a modern hotel located in the South Beach neighborhood, steps away from Oracle Park. It offers contemporary accommodations, casual dining, and easy access to San Francisco’s waterfront and downtown attractions.

History

Opened in 2019, Hyatt Place San Francisco Downtown was designed to serve both leisure and business travelers, especially baseball fans attending games at Oracle Park. Its location makes it a convenient base for exploring the city.

Description

  • Rooms: 230 guest rooms with modern décor, Hyatt Grand Beds®, flat‑screen TVs, mini‑fridges, and free Wi‑Fi.
  • Dining: On‑site Lobby Bar & Restaurant serving American cuisine; 24/7 Gallery Market for grab‑and‑go items.
  • Amenities: • Fitness center • Business center and meeting spaces • Rooftop terrace with city views • Pet‑friendly accommodations • Valet parking
